Home Treadmills

One of the most sought-after kinds of exercise equipment for home use is the treadmill, which gives a straightforward and effective aerobic exercise. The best treadmills come with features that make running enjoyable and easier. Some of these features include incline settings, that allow users to run uphill or walk uphill in order to intensify the workout. They also have built-in displays that show their speed and distance as well as their heart rate, making it simple to track their progress and keep them motivated.

The treadmill in your home can help break down some of the barriers that hinder people from getting enough exercise due to busy schedules and bad weather conditions. The treadmill is also ideal for those who are new to running, since it can help them build their endurance while being safe and convenient. This kind of treadmill is an excellent investment for Treadmills Sale people looking to lose weight or get in shape, as it can burn up to 600 calories per hour when running at full speed.

Treadmills are an incredibly versatile piece of exercise equipment that can be used for walking or jogging and also for high-intensity interval training. They can be folded up and stored away when not being used, making them a great option for homes with limited space. Some of the most popular models come with features like an incline option and heart rate sensors. They also include digital display screens that can help you track your progress.

A quality treadmill for home use should come with a safety clip that stops the belt if you fall off during a run, as this will help to avoid injuries. It should also include side handrails that give support and help you stay upright during your workout, as well as an inbuilt fan to help you stay cool during a sweaty run. It is also recommended to look for a warranty that covers the motor and frame in case of any problems.

The best treadmills for home use an automatic incline adjustment feature that automatically alters the angle of the deck when you increase or decrease your incline. This is especially useful for preventing injury, as it will not strain your joints or back. You still get an excellent cardiovascular workout. Certain treadmills also come with pre-programmed "fat burning" exercises that alternate between short bursts of intense running and walking, which can be a great method to increase your endurance while burning calories.

Unlike residential treadmills that are generally designed for home use commercial treadmills are designed to withstand the wear and tear of gyms with high traffic fitness centers, fitness centers and physical therapy clinics and other similar fitness facilities. They are generally more durable, have a higher weight capacity and offer advanced features such as customizable workout programs and interactive touchscreens that boost the user's motivation and keep track of their progress.

Commercial treadmills are typically more powerful than normal models. Commercial treadmills have an increase in CHP, allowing them to be utilized more frequently and for exercise that is intense. Additionally, they are often equipped with a cooling fan to minimize the chance of technical issues resulting from overheating and require less maintenance than traditional treadmills.

A lot of these machines come with adjustable incline settings, which simulate the feeling of uphill walking or running. This helps to improve posture and strengthen muscles and also burn more calories. Many of them offer the option of a decline setting which is beneficial for those looking to work on their running form.

Commercial treadmills are also more accessible to those with different fitness levels and body types because they have a greater capacity for weight. These machines can accommodate users up to 400 pounds, making them more accessible and comfortable for more people.

Used Treadmills

Treadmills are a fantastic piece of equipment for cardio that provides a full workout for walkers, runners or anyone looking to improve their general fitness. The modern features of new treadmills might appeal to some, but for those who don't require them, a used treadmill can offer a fantastic workout without the need to spend money on gym memberships or travel expenses.

When choosing a used treadmill it is essential to examine its condition carefully, particularly the motor. It should be in good functioning condition and free of indications of damage. It will require expensive repairs in the near future if it is not in good condition. It's also worthwhile to check the belt for any obvious tears, warps, or other indications of wear and tear.

How much has the treadmill been used? If the treadmill has been extensively used and you're not sure if it's time to replace it sooner. This is something that you can inquire from the seller whether or not you're purchasing from a reputable vendor, they will be able to provide service records for the treadmill.

The ability to climb and decrease of the treadmill should be taken into consideration as well. This is particularly true for serious runners. Treadmills with higher incline settings allow you to focus on specific muscle groups and increase endurance without having to go outside. This is an important factor for those who live in hilly areas.

It is also important to pay attention to the cushioning of a treadmill. It's not an important feature however it can help reduce the strain on joints. Top brands like Precor and Life Fitness design their treadmills to be more cushioned in the front, where your foot rests and also provide stability when you start to push off.

When you purchase a used treadmill, be aware of the availability of spare parts. While most modern treadmills come with a variety of different replacement parts however, it's more difficult to source replacements for older models.
